Defense Minister Israel Katz on Saturday instructed the IDF to destroy all of Hamas's underground tunnels in the area the IDF withdrew to following the implementation of the US-backed Gaza Deal.

The minister called this order Israel's "central mission," placing it alongside the IDF's other obligations, such as the protection of soldiers and Israeli communities.

"This is in parallel with the dialogue we are having with US representatives, from [US] Vice President Vance, the Secretaries of state and war, and through the US president's envoys to CENTCOM commanders," he added.

Katz: More than 60% of tunnels in Gaza intact, warns Hamas not to go across Yellow Line

Katz previously told Vance, while the vice president was in Israel, that more than 60% of Hamas tunnels are still intact as of the ceasefire's implementation, according to a Friday N12 report.

He additionally told the US official that “demolishing the tunnels is the most important joint mission in demilitarizing Gaza in accordance with the Trump plan."

Katz instructed the military on Monday to deliver a message to Hamas leaders in Gaza via the American monitoring mechanism following several instances of terrorists approaching Israeli forces across the Yellow Line.

“Every Hamas terrorist located beyond the Yellow Line in territory under Israeli control must evacuate immediately,” he said.
